Proprietors: Kammath & Kammath

Proprietors: Kammath & Kammath

Year: 2013

Runtime: 147 mins

Language: Malayalam

Director: Thomson K Thomas

ComedyAction

Raja Raja Kammath and Deva Raja Kammath are brothers who run a successful chain of restaurants renowned for their delicious Dosa. The narrative begins as they travel to Palakkad with the ambition of establishing a new restaurant in the area. The film explores their journey and the challenges they face while expanding their culinary business.

Humble beginnings and a dream of a restaurant

Raja Raja Kammath and Deva Kammath begin with a humble dosa stall to support a poor family. Their ambition grows as they dream of a restaurant empire in the same building where a Brahmin vegetarian eatery once stood. They secure licenses and rebrand the venture as Kammath & Kammath, signaling a bold new chapter.

Official block and renewed plans

City authorities and local officials block the opening of the new restaurant despite the licenses. The brothers refuse to back down and push forward with the plan, renaming the venture Kammath & Kammath to mark the change in their fortunes.

Pathrose's attack and arrest

Pathrose throws stones at Mahalakshmi’s house, framing Raja and landing him in a police lockup. In the same sweep, Deva is detained on liquor-sale allegations tied to the growing restaurant. Investigation later reveals Pathrose acted on Sebastian Kuzhivelil's orders, and CCTV footage shows liquor deliveries to the restaurant intended to implicate Deva.

Q1

Why did Pathrose throw stones at Mahalakshmi's house and frame Raja?

A.

Pathrose was hired by Sebastian Kuzhivelil (the ward counselor) to throw stones at Mahalakshmi's house, intentionally framing Raja for the attack. This was part of a coordinated effort by Sebastian and Sulaiman Sahib to prevent the Kammath brothers from opening their new restaurant. The plan succeeded in getting Raja arrested and detained in police lockup.

Q2

Why was Deva arrested on liquor sales allegations?

A.

Deva was detained based on false allegations of selling liquor at their restaurant. Sebastian and Sulaiman Sahib orchestrated this by arranging for liquor bottles to be delivered to the restaurant and framing Deva. However, CCTV footage later proved the truth, that the liquor was planted to implicate him, and Deva had nothing to do with any illegal sales.

Q5

Why did Sebastian Kuzhivelil and Sulaiman Sahib try to stop the Kammath brothers?

A.

Sebastian Kuzhivelil (ward counselor) and Sulaiman Sahib (rival businessman) worked together to block the Kammath brothers' restaurant opening. Sulaiman controlled the non-vegetarian food market on one end and wanted to seize valuable land. Sebastian was his ally who used his position to create obstacles, including framing the brothers through Pathrose and fake liquor allegations.

Q10

What is the significance of the Coimbatore restaurant inauguration?

A.

The Coimbatore restaurant inauguration marked a major milestone for the Kammath brothers' business expansion. The event was particularly significant because it featured a cameo by the renowned actor Dhanush as the inaugurator, signaling prestige and wider recognition for the Kammath & Kammath brand. This moment represented the brothers' journey from a humble dosa stall to a successful restaurant empire.
